Scientific Grade CMOS Camera Market

Scientific Grade CMOS Camera is an advanced imaging device used in scientific research, featuring high resolution, high dynamic range, and low noise. It uses a specialized CMOS image sensor that can capture clear, accurate images under a variety of lighting and temperature conditions. Scientific CMOS cameras are widely used in fields such as microscopy imaging, astronomical observation, industrial inspection, and medical imaging, providing high-quality image data for scientific research and advanced industrial inspection.
